The edible seeds of certain leguminous plants are commonly known as pulses. However, this simple answer hides a more nuanced relationship between pulses and the broader legume family. According to the Food and Agriculture Organization (FAO) of the United Nations, a pulse is specifically defined as the dried seed of a legume plant. This classification separates them from other members of the legume family, which can include items harvested green for use as vegetables (like green peas) or grown for oil extraction (like peanuts and soybeans). Understanding this key difference is essential for anyone interested in nutrition, agriculture, or sustainable eating.

The Key Distinction: Pulses vs. Legumes

All pulses are legumes, but not all legumes are pulses. A legume refers to any plant from the Fabaceae family that produces a pod with seeds inside. The term pulse, by contrast, is more specific and limited to the dry, edible seeds harvested from certain legume plants.

For example, while a pea pod is a legume, the dried pea inside is considered a pulse. This distinction matters because pulses and other legumes have different nutritional profiles and culinary uses. Pulses are known for their high protein and fiber content, low fat, and complex carbohydrates, whereas oilseed legumes like peanuts and soybeans contain more fat.

Comparison Table: Pulses vs. Other Legumes

Feature Pulses (Dried Seeds) Other Legumes (Non-Pulse)
Harvest State Harvested when mature and dry. Harvested green (vegetables), for oil, or forage.
Key Nutrient Profile High in protein, fiber, and complex carbohydrates. Varies widely; includes items high in fat (oilseeds) or water (vegetables).
Common Examples Dry beans, lentils, dry peas, chickpeas. Fresh green beans, green peas, peanuts, soybeans.
Culinary Use Soups, stews, dips (hummus), dal, side dishes. Fresh vegetables, cooking oil, nut butter, tofu.
Sustainability Role Nitrogen-fixers, improve soil health in crop rotation. Nitrogen-fixers, but also used as forage or cover crops.

Types of Pulses and Their Common Names

The world of pulses is rich with diversity, with numerous varieties used in cuisines across the globe. The FAO recognizes 11 primary types of pulses, which include many familiar foods.

  • Dry Beans: This category includes a vast array of beans such as kidney beans (also known as rajma), pinto beans, black beans, and navy beans.
  • Dry Peas: Split peas and chickpeas (or garbanzo beans) are key examples in this group. Chickpeas are particularly popular for making hummus.
  • Lentils: Known for their fast cooking time, lentils come in various colors, including red, green, and brown. They are a staple in many dishes, such as Indian dal and lentil soup.
  • Other Pulses: This larger category includes pigeon peas, cowpeas (black-eyed peas), mung beans (green gram), and others that are integral to global diets.

The Nutritional Power of Pulses

Pulses are nutritional powerhouses, offering a wealth of benefits that contribute to a healthy, balanced diet. They are an excellent and affordable source of plant-based protein, vital for many diets. Their high fiber content promotes healthy digestion, helps lower cholesterol, and aids weight management. Pulses also provide significant amounts of iron, zinc, potassium, and folate, and their soluble fiber helps manage blood sugar levels and lowers the risk of heart disease.

Why Pulses Are Important for a Sustainable Food System

Beyond their health benefits, pulses are a key component of sustainable agriculture. They fix atmospheric nitrogen into the soil, reducing the need for synthetic fertilizers and enriching soil health. Compared to many other protein sources, pulses require less water. Many pulse varieties are also drought-tolerant, contributing to food security in arid regions. Integrating pulse crops can also increase soil biodiversity and help control pests naturally.
